On 24 July 2020, the Foundation was pleased to have invited Mr. Charles Li, Chief Executive of Hong Kong Exchanges and Clearing Ltd to give a talk entitled “Will Hong Kong Remain an International Financial Center After the 2019 Social Unrest?” at a virtual meeting.
